Cost to Move from Stockton to Denver

Moving a 1 bedroom apartment 1,134 miles from Stockton, CA to Denver, CO will cost on average $2,746 to hire full service movers. A 3 bedroom Stockton to Denver move is roughly $6,601. See the chart below for a detailed breakdown by type of move and home size. Pricing will vary based upon the exact locations of pickup and dropoff as well as several other factors. The most important pricing component that is often overlooked is how far away the move date is. The earlier you can reserve movers, the better your pricing and options will be.

If you're moving to Denver and looking for a neighborhood that balances boutique shopping with top-tier dining options similar to Stockton's Miracle Mile, Cherry Creek is your best bet. This area not only boasts a selection of fine dining spots but also includes the Cherry Creek Shopping Center, a hub for luxury retail and classic brands. On the other hand, if you're searching for a place with a vibrant community and mixed-use spaces akin to Lincoln Village, Lowry will make you feel right at home. Lowry's redevelopment from an Air Force Base has transformed it into a diverse area with a blend of residential, commercial, and cultural amenities. Here, you can enjoy a visit to the Wings Over the Rockies Air & Space Museum or relaxed dining at popular spots like Lowry Beer Garden. For those who appreciate lush parks and outdoor activities, moving from Brookside to Washington Park will be a seamless transition. Washington Park, or "Wash Park," offers expansive green spaces, jogging paths, and social sports opportunities comparable to Stockton's Brookside.

Moving to Denver offers a significant shift in lifestyle, particularly for those passionate about the outdoors. You'll find yourself surrounded by majestic landscapes, including the Rocky Mountains, offering endless opportunities for hiking, skiing, and mountain biking. Denver's celebrated city parks, like City Park and Cheesman Park, offer vast green spaces right in the heart of the city. The city also boasts a vibrant culinary scene, with restaurants such as Ophelia's Electric Soapbox and Snooze, providing an eclectic mix of dining options. Cultural hotspots, including the Denver Art Museum and Red Rocks Amphitheatre, contribute to Denver's rich cultural tapestry, making it an exciting place to call home.

Pet-friendly Neighborhoods in Denver, CO

1. Wash Park: With the expansive Washington Park at its heart, your pets will love the vast green spaces and two lakes perfect for your morning jogs or leisurely evening walks.

2. Highlands: Renowned for its walkability, the Highlands neighborhood boasts pet-friendly patios, several dog-friendly restaurants, and boutiques, making it a perfect place for you and your furry friend to explore.

3. Capitol Hill: Capitol Hill is filled with pet-friendly apartments and is close to several parks, including the Cheesman Park, making it ideal for pet owners looking for a vibrant urban community with plenty of green space for their pets.

The differences in weather between Stockton and Denver can have a significant impact on your daily life following the move. Denver experiences much colder winters with higher snowfall, which might require a wardrobe update and possibly investing in a more robust vehicle or winter tires. The lower humidity and fewer days of sunshine in Denver compared to Stockton could also affect your outdoor activities and mood. Understanding these changes will help you adjust your expectations and prepare better for relocating to Denver.

Moving from Stockton to Denver, you'll find that Denver has a higher average household income, which could offer you a better financial standing. However, this comes with a higher cost of living index, indicating that your expenses in Denver may also increase, especially for housing, goods, and services. The difference in state income tax rates is notable, with Colorado offering a more favorable rate compared to California, potentially balancing out some of the higher costs you'll face in Denver. Furthermore, Denver's leading industries, including technology and aerospace, could present new employment opportunities, influencing your decision to make the move. In terms of commuting, Denver offers a slightly better scenario than Stockton, with an average commute time that is shorter by a few minutes. This is coupled with better public transit options, as Denver scores higher in terms of availability. These services include buses and light rail options that facilitate mobility within the city, making it possible to get by without a car, provided some planning is involved. Stockton, on the other hand, with its limited public transit options, makes it challenging to rely solely on public transportation for daily commuting.
